Golokganj

Golokganj (also spelt as Golakganj or Galakganj) is a census town in Dhubri district in the Indian state of Assam.

Golakganj is situated on the east bank of Gangadhar River and the Indo-Bangladesh border is almost 5 km.

Golakganj is the prime commercial place of its adjacent towns and villages.

Golokganj railway station is situated in the heart of Golakganj town which was constructed before the East Bengal Partition of 1905 by the British.
